Abstract
The invention discloses a kind of fertilizer composition, composition includes nucleotide and 5-ALA, and the weight ratio of nucleotide and 5-ALA is 1:(0.75-1.25).Invention additionally discloses another compositions, in addition to nucleotide and 5-ALA, it further include 5-10 parts of chelating agent, 5-35 parts of microelement, 10-20 parts of moderate-element, 20-30 parts of biostimulant, nucleotide and 5-ALA total amount are 5-12 parts.The synergistic effect that the present invention passes through above-mentioned composition, improve the chlorophyll content and photosynthetic rate of crop, crop is improved to the utilization rate of fertilizer, promote the yield and quality of crop all, and effect of increasing production is stablized, it is not influenced vulnerable to external condition, or even the effect of increasing production under extreme weather conditions is more excellent.

Another composition of the invention further comprises chelating agent, microelement, moderate-element, biostimulant.
The organic molecular compound that chelation can be played with metal ion is known as chelating agent, or is ligand.With chelating agent
Fertilizer application into soil, can effectively avoid metal ion from generating precipitating and fail, transhipment of the raising soil to metal ion
Property, crop root is improved to the absorptivity of nutrient.Since chelating agent has the ability to capture and the release of metal ion, work is allowed
Object absorbs nutrition and is easier, and more abundant reasonable balance root, stem, leaf, flower, the nutrition supply between fruit make the healthy and strong life of plant
It is long.
Microelement includes the nutrients such as boron, zinc, molybdenum, iron, manganese, copper.Although plant to the requirement of microelement very
It is few, but they be to the effect of the growth and development of plant and a great number of elements it is of equal importance, microelement be in plant enzyme or
The component part of coenzyme has very strong specificity, and when certain microelement deficiencies, crop growth be will receive significantly
It influences, yield reduces, quality decline.In the sufficient suitable situation of microelement, physiological function will be very vigorous, this is advantageous
In absorption of the crop to nutrients such as a great number of elements, it can also improve the colloid chemistry property of cellular plasm, to make plasmic
Concentration increases, resistance etc. of the enhancing crop to poor environment.
The moderate-elements such as calcium, magnesium, sulphur have extremely important without replaceable physiological function in plant.Calcium can be stablized
Biofilm structure keeps the integrality of cell;Calcium still constitutes the important element of cell wall, and most calcium exist in plant
In cell wall.Calcium can promote cell elongation, to accelerate root growth.Calcium can be combined on calmodulin, participate in the
Two couriers transmitting plays activation to key enzymes many in plant.A large amount of calcium is accumulated in vacuole, to yin-yang in vacuole from
The balance of son has significant contribution.Magnesium is the component of chlorophyll, is of great significance for photosynthesis of plant.Magnesium is chlorophyll
Constituent is the activator of many enzymes.Sulphur be protein and many enzymes constituent, participate in respiration, fat metabolism,
Nitrogen metabolism and Starch synthesis, the physiological activators such as composition microorganism B1, coacetylase and acetyl coenzyme A.
Biostimulant include humic acid, compound organic matter matter, beneficial to chemical element, non-organic mineral, marine algae extract,
Free amino acid etc., biostimulant can improve crop nutrition and health status, pesticidal effects and utilization rate of fertilizer, biology thorn
Hormone can be done directly on plant, and will not cause plant bulk damage in use process, have balance plant growth system dimension
Plant auxin balance and induction plant are held to the resilience of adverse circumstance, plant metabolism can be influenced, help to dig
Crop yield and quality potential are dug, good growing environment is created for crop, improves the disease resistance of crop, finally improve crop
Yield and quality, critically important effect is played to the development of the future of agriculture.

Nucleotide used in the present invention is one kind by purine base or pyrimidine base, ribose or deoxyribose and tricresyl phosphate kind
The compound of material composition, also known as nucleotide.Pentose and organic base synthetic nucleosides, nucleosides and phosphoric acid synthesizing ribonucleotide, 4 kinds of nucleosides
Acid composition nucleic acid.Nucleotide is primarily involved in composition nucleic acid, and many mononucleotides also have a variety of important biological functions, such as with
The related atriphos of energetic supersession (ATP), codehydrogenase etc..According to the difference of base, and there is adenylic acid (adenosine
Acid, AMP), guanylic acid (guanylic acid, GMP), cytidylic acid (cytidine monophosphate, CMP), uridylate (uridine
Acid, UMP), thymidylic acid (thymidylic acid, TMP) and inosinic acid (inosinicacid, IMP) etc..Phosphorus in nucleotide
Acid has a molecule, two molecules and several forms of three molecules again.In addition, nucleic acid molecule inside can also dehydrating condensation become ring nucleosides
Acid.Yield and the quality raising of crop must keep preferable nutrient growth situation, could promote the good development of fruit, this
Good situation directly has substantial connection with the absorbability of the vigor of leaf and root, and nucleotide can increase containing for leaf chlorophyll
Amount, the especially older chlorophyll content in leaf blades in crop lower part maintain plant leaf to extend the photosynthetic service life of lower blade
It is in higher vigor state, provides good physiological condition for plant volume increase, increasing matter, crop could preferably absorb fertilizer, mention
High utilization rate of fertilizer.Fertilizer added with nucleic acid sprays on crop leaf, and photosynthate can also be promoted to convey to root, promotees
Into the phosphorylation of root, crop is improved to the absorbability and Utilization ability of phosphorus, potash fertilizer and other fertilizer.
5-ALA (5-ALA) is a kind of substance being widely present in nature animals and plants.In many biologies
Biochemical reaction such as photosynthesis, vitamin B in body12There is the ginseng of 5-ALA with the synthesis of ferroheme etc.
With.5-ALA can largely improve bud ratio, lower temperature resistance, saline-alkali tolerant and the cold resistance of seed;To leaf
The green biochemical synthesis of element has strict control action, has individual effect to the accumulation of chlorophyll, promotes plant light synthesis amount
Increase, the presence of 5-ALA can also preferably promote the absorption of nutrient source.

Effect evaluation method:
Calculation formula is as follows:
Growth rate:E=(test data-clear water control)/clear water control * 100%
Inhibiting rate:E=(clear water control-test data)/clear water control * 100%
Theoretical value E0:E0=X+Y-X*Y/100 (Gowing formula)
Wherein:The growth rate or inhibiting rate for A single dose that X is dosage when being P;The growth rate or suppression for B single dose that Y is dosage when being Q
Rate processed;E0 is dosage when being P+Q A+B theory growth rate or inhibiting rate;E is the real growth rate or inhibiting rate of each processing;
As E-E0 > 10%, illustrate that composition generates synergistic effect.
As E-E0 < -10%, illustrate that composition generates antagonism.
When E-E0 is between ± 10%, illustrate that composition generates addition.
